Selecting the right cool boys clothes depends on his personality. As he gets older and begins to hang around other children, his outlook starts to change. Knowing he can change is look every few years; designers are beginning to make styles that will change with him.

From birth, parents try to dress their children in the best clothing. During the first few years, mom and dad has the opportunity to put their favorite clothing style on their little boy; however, as he gets older he wants to explore his own style. During the first five formative years, he focuses on learning his letters, learning to count and identifying objects. As a result, he generally picks clothing that reflects the things he is learning. For example, his favorite shirt may have three trucks on the front with a number counting each one.

Once the boy enters school, his taste in clothing changes. He starts wanting to dress like his friends. Between kindergarten and second grade, the boy's attention is drawn towards the world around them. They become fascinated with how things work. Many children are excited watching the local construction site or trains passing by. Most clothes at this age have pictures of cars, trucks, dinosaurs and monsters on them.

Wanting to keep the children interested in their clothing, many designers will make clothes that resemble costumes. For example, a little boy who loves super heroes may pick a shirt with the hero's symbol on the front and a cape on the back. This type of clothing is not limited to outside wear; many retail stores carry pajamas similar to the outside wear. In fact, most pajamas are actual costumes.
